Sensei

Sensei is a Japanese term which means "master", or "teacher". It technically only refers to a master of martial arts, but in the west, it has also come to mean any teacher or expert.

Sensei of martial arts usually live and work at a dojo, where they teach their skills to their apprentices[?].
